Russia's Defence Minister Sergei Shoigu visits Mariupol on Monday, March 6. The settlements of Avdiivka and Kurakhove also sustained damage. In the hotly contested area around Vuhledar, one person was wounded when the town came under Russian fire. Pavlo Kyrylenko, head of the Donetsk region military administration, said one person was killed and three wounded in Bakhmut.Ī Russian missile strike on the nearby city of Kramatorsk destroyed a school, but preliminary information suggests there were no casualties, he added. Officials in the Donetsk region say Russian artillery and missile fire continues to inflict damage on many settlements. The deputy mayor said the main southern route into Bakhmut from Ivanivske is harder to use because another bridge has been destroyed.Īn embedded Russian war correspondent, Evgeny Poddubny, claimed that some Ukrainian forces have begun retreating from Bakhmut. On Monday, two Bakhmut officials outside the city, including the deputy mayor, told CNN that military engineers have erected a temporary metal bridge to replace one that was destroyed late last week on the northern supply route into Bakhmut from Chasiv Yar. However, as yet, Russian forces do not appear to have crossed the Bakhmutka River - which runs along the eastern outskirts of the city - into central Bakhmut.
